Dealing with kenmore / sears dryer overheating? One of the most common causes of an overheating dryer is poor airflow. Other potential reasons could be a problem with the heating element, thermistor, blower wheel, or one of the many thermostats in your clothes dryer. A dryer that is overheating could be caused by a faulty timer allowing continuous voltage to be sent to the heating circuit. Lint buildup in the exhaust vent, dryer hose, or lint screen can block the path of hot air, leading to overheating.
